Italian Green Beans

When I was trying to decide what side dishes to serve with the prime rib I knew I wanted something green, but didn't want the same old green beans.  Lucky for me, I found this Giada de Laurentis recipe and they were absolutely scrumptious!  I know we will be eating them again around here.



Ingredients:
1.5 lbs fresh green beans, trimmed
2 tbsp unsalted butter
1 tbsp olive oil
3 large shallots, thinly diced
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 can diced tomatoes (14.5 oz)
1/4 cup dry white wine
2 tbsp thinly sliced fresh basil
Salt & freshly ground black pepper


Directions:
Cook the green beans in a large pot of boiling water until just crisp-tender, about 3 minutes.  Drain and rinse well in cold water.  Drain well; set aside.


Melt the butter and oil in a heavy, large skillet over medium heat.  Add the shallots & garlic and saute until tender, about 2 minutes.  Add the tomatoes and cook until heated through, about 3 minutes.  Add the beans and cook until the juices evaporate and the beans are almost tender, stirring often, about 10 minutes.  Stir in the wine and basil.  Simmer 2 minutes longer.  Season w/salt and pepper to taste.
